Conformalized-KANs: uncertainty quantification with coverage guarantees for Kolmogorov–Arnold Networks (KANs) in scientific machine learning
This paper explores uncertainty quantification (UQ) methods in the context of Kolmogorov–Arnold Networks (KANs).
